The Law of Attraction Helps, but is subtle. I am 63 years old and I have studied the Law of Attraction.
At first I thought it was just another scam like so many I have seen before. It seemed to me to be just another “feel good” way to get something for nothing. But as I continued to study it, it became obvious that there might be something to it.
Oh, not the basic promise of “think it and get it”. And for awhile, that is exactly what it sounded like. But as I studied it and started to practice it, I found that what was happening became almost what had been promised. And I will freely admit that this took months to happen and even longer than that for me to notice what was happening.
I started out wanting happiness and money, like most of the people that I knew. What I found was that when I paid attention to what I was asking for, it wasn't money and happiness. It was security and contentment. Just finding that out was a major step for me.
Then I started paying attention to what was happening around me. I discovered that I couldn’t just ask for or demand happiness. But I could become aware of the opportunities for happiness that happened around me everyday and I could become part of that happiness. I couldn’t just say I wanted lots of money and have it come to me. But I could become aware of what I already had and what I really needed. For me, it released me from worry about money and that was a fantastic feeling. For the first time in over 30 years, I wasn’t worried about money.
Then a strange thing happened. I didn’t get money by the handful. But I did start getting money that came in just as I wanted for a specific thing. And happiness and contentment became the norm for me, instead of just an occasional place I visited.
So, does it work? Well, not the way it was written. And I certainly do not believe that any thinking human calls disaster to themselves. But some of the tools help. Just be careful how much of yourself you want to invest in this study. It can consume you and distract you from the life around you.
